DevOps指标_衡率的度量镜·部署频率是·变更失败率稳如老狗
作者:网络发烧程序猿 |
发布时间:2025-06-20 |
DevOps指标:衡量开发与运营效率的“度量镜”
部署频率、变更前置时间、服务恢复时间和变更失败率,这四个指标就像是衡量DevOps团队效率的“度量镜”。下面,我们就来聊聊这些指标到底有多重要。
部署频率:快马加鞭,快马加鞭!
部署频率是DevOps团队的重要指标之一。频繁部署意味着代码更快送达用户手中,实现产品快速迭代。这就像是在跑马比赛中,你能在第一时间调整策略,迎合观众的喜好。
| 传统部署 | DevOps部署 |
| --- | --- |
| 部署周期长 | 部署周期短 |
| 更新缓慢 | 更新迅速 |
| 用户体验差 | 用户体验好 |
变更前置时间:时间就是金钱!
变更前置时间是指从提交代码到成功部署到生产环境的时间。这个时间越短,团队就越能快速响应市场变化,推出新功能或修复问题。
服务恢复时间:兵来将挡,水来土掩!
服务恢复时间是团队在遇到问题时解决问题的能力。拥有快速恢复服务能力的团队,就像一个优秀的战士,在战场上总能化险为夷。
变更失败率:稳如老狗!
变更失败率是指导致服务中断或质量下降的变更比例。一个高变更失败率的团队,就像一只被风吹过的灯笼,随时可能熄灭。
热门问答FAQs:
1. 什么是DevOps指标,它的作用是什么?
DevOps指标是用来衡量和评估DevOps实施效果的量化指标,帮助团队了解其软件交付流程的效率和质量。它们帮助团队发现问题并制定改进计划。
2. DevOps指标有哪些常见的类型?
常见的DevOps指标包括交付速度、失败率、服务可用性和团队协作等方面。
3. 如何选择合适的DevOps指标?
选择合适的DevOps指标需要考虑具体的业务需求和目标,确保能够收集和分析相关数据。同时,团队还需要定期评估和调整指标,以确保其与业务目标保持一致。